Understanding Wireless Headphones
Wireless headphones remove the requirement for cables while providing terrific sound quality, making them appropriate for numerous lifestyles-- whether for travelling, working out, or just enjoying music at home. There are 2 primary kinds of wireless headphones: Bluetooth and true wireless.
Types of Wireless Headphones
Bluetooth Headphones
- Description: These headphones link to devices using Bluetooth innovation, allowing users to wirelessly link to mobile phones, tablets, laptops, and other Bluetooth-enabled gadgets.
- Pros: Good battery life and different designs (over-ear, on-ear, in-ear).
- Cons: Some models might have latency issues while seeing videos.
Real Wireless Earbuds
- Description: These are compact earbuds that do not have any wires linking them, supplying unparalleled portability.
- Pros: Very lightweight and easy to bring; numerous models provide touch controls.
- Cons: Shorter battery life and, sometimes, less sound isolation.
Secret Features to Consider
When picking wireless headphones, numerous key functions must be taken into account to ensure the best option for personal requirements.
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Sound Quality | Look for headphones that use a well balanced audio profile with good bass and clarity. Some brands may provide adjustable EQ settings. |
Battery Life | Headphones can differ substantially in battery life; alternatives can last anywhere from 4 to 40+ hours with active usage. |
Convenience and Fit | Check the fit of the headphones, particularly if you plan to use them for extended periods. Look for ergonomic styles. |
Sound Cancellation | Active noise cancellation (ANC) assists block out ambient sound, making it perfect for travel or hectic environments. |
Water Resistance | For active individuals, a waterproof rating is beneficial, safeguarding headphones from sweat and wetness. |

Pricing Guide
Wireless headphones in the UK can differ substantially in price based on brand name and functions. Below is a basic price variety for various categories of wireless headphones:
Category | Price Range (GBP) |
---|---|
Budget headphones | ₤ 20 - ₤ 50 |
Mid-range options |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
Premium designs (e.g., Bose, Sony) | ₤ 150 - ₤ 350+ |

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
What is the very best brand for wireless headphones in the UK?
- It depends on individual preferences, but brands like Sony, Bose, Apple, and Jabra are extremely related to for their sound quality and features.
How do I combine my wireless headphones with my gadget?
- Usually, you need to turn on your headphones, allow Bluetooth on your device, and choose the headphones from the list of readily available devices.
Are more expensive wireless headphones worth it?
- Frequently, costlier headphones offer much better sound quality, sound cancellation, and toughness. Nevertheless, it ultimately depends on your personal needs and spending plan.
Can I use wireless headphones while exercising?
- Yes, lots of wireless headphones are designed particularly for exercises and function sweat resistance; real wireless earbuds provide added benefit and mobility.
How do I keep my wireless headphones?
- Frequently clean the ear tips, store them in their case when not in usage, and ensure they are charged with the suitable adapter to extend battery life.
